STUDY ON HOT CORROSION RESISTANCE OF A NEW DIRECTIONAL SOLIDIFICATION Ni-BASED SUPERALLOY

英文摘要The hot corrosion resistance of a new directional solidification (DS) Ni-based super-alloy DZ68 was studied and compared with K438 alloy. The results indicate that the microstructure of DZ68 alloy is more uniform than K438 alloy after heat treatment. There are small size carbides in the microstructure of DZ68 alloy after heat treatment, but there are big size carbides and a lot (gamma + gamma') eutectic in the microstructure of K438 alloy. The hot corrosion of DZ68 alloy is uniform, and the corrosion products are mainly (Ni, Co)Cr(2)O(4) and Al(2)O(3), More (Ni, Co)Cr(2)O(4) exists in outer corrosion layer and more Al(2)O(3) exists in inner corrosion layer. For the K438 alloy the hot corrosion is not uniform, NiO is the mainly corrosion product in outer corrosion layer and CrS is the main corrosion product in inner corrosion layer, Moreover, the segregation of Ti can induce segregation of other elements in the two alloys, which leads to a severe local corrosion of alloys. Under the same experimental condition, the corrosion resistance of DZ68 alloy is a little better than that of K438 alloy.
